I have uploaded them in my gallery. Our main goal was to excise my wide scar which Dr. Ron did an absolute brilliant job. The attention to detail throughout the whole surgery was world class. And im still surprised how pain free those injections were, love that massage tool! My scar was completed removed and we got just under 1100 grafts.
The majority of these grafts were placed in my frontal third. Approx 200 grafts were placed in the back right of my crown. This was the part i was self conscious about,as this part would be most noticable when viewed from the side.The doctor also rounded off my hairline nicely as i felt my right side wasnt as symmetrical as the left. Dr Ron is really really easy to talk to and it made me comfortable asking him to do these tweeks to hairline and the grafts in the crown.
When the scar heals, i definitely plan on going back to SMG. We hope i have 2000 grafts remaining via strip and these can be used to address mid scalp and some in the crown.
Overall i am absolutely delighted with my decision to go with SMG. To achieve my goal, it was definitely the right decision to excise the scar in the first surgery and then go for more grafts the next surgery. And i have the great consultations from the SMG team to thank for this.
On evaluating my results, i must state that im currently not taking medication and this should be taken into account.(personal choice)
